Founded in 1981, ATR has become world leader on the market for regional aircraft with 90 seats or less. Since its creation, ATR has sold over 1,500 aircraft to over 200 operators based in more than 100 countries. ATR planes have totalled over 28 million of flights. ATR is a joint partnership between two major European aeronautical players: Airbus Group and Leonardo (Finmeccanica). The ATR headquarters are located in Toulouse. ATR is ISO 14001 certified, the international benchmark for respecting the environment.

Airbus Group is a global leader in aeronautics, space and related services. In 2015, the Group - comprising Airbus, Airbus Defence and Space and Airbus Helicopters - generated revenues of € 64.5 billion and employed a workforce of around 136,600.
